Savings and Productivity

One of the primary reasons to switch to VoIP is the significant cost savings it offers. Traditional phone systems often come with hefty line fees, maintenance costs, and costly hardware. In contrast, voice over IP technology routes calls through the internet, getting rid of many these fees. This allows businesses to enjoy not just lower monthly bills, but also cut operational expenses in terms of hardware and maintenance.

In furthermore to direct cost savings, VoIP can enhance overall efficiency within your organization. The combining of VoIP with other applications like customer relationship management systems allows for efficient communications and data sharing. Features such as call forwarding, voicemail to email, and conference calling can be easily managed through a cloud phone system, allowing employees to work more effectively and respond to customer needs in real-time.

Moreover, VoIP services often come with a selection of built-in features that can replace high-priced add-ons and upgrades. With internet phone systems, businesses can utilize advanced functionalities such as video conferencing, call analytics, and automated attendants without incurring extra costs. This not only enhances productivity but also provides a competitive edge in today’s fast-paced business environment.

Scalability and Flexibility

One of the major advantages of VoIP, or voice over IP, is its outstanding scalability. As your company grows, so do your communication needs. Legacy phone systems often require high hardware upgrades and complex installations to add new lines or features. With a virtual phone system, scaling up is as easy as changing your subscription plan or adding new users through a user-friendly interface, allowing you to adapt swiftly to evolving business demands.

In addition to scalability, VoIP offers outstanding adaptability. Employees can place and receive calls from anywhere with an internet connection, enabling remote work and mobile communication. This means your team can stay connected regardless of where they are, whether in the office, at home, or on the go. The ability to forward calls to mobile devices or utilize internet phones ensures that you do not miss vital communications, which can greatly enhance productivity.

Moreover, the flexibility of a cloud phone system means you can customize features to suit your particular business requirements. Advanced Functionalities and Integrations

One of the key pros of VoIP, or voice over IP, is its access to advanced features that traditional phone systems can't compete with. With VoIP, businesses can leverage features like forwarding calls, voicemail to email, and automated attendants, which enhance overall communication efficiency. These features not only optimize operations but also boost customer satisfaction by making sure calls are managed effectively.

Combining with existing systems is another significant benefit of cloud phone systems. Many VoIP services seamlessly integrate with existing business software, such as Customer Relationship Management (CRM) systems and task management tools. This connection allows for quick access to customer information during calls and can automate tasks, ultimately enhancing efficiency. These integrations enable employees to respond to customer inquiries more rapidly and accurately.

Additionally, VoIP technology facilitates collaboration through features like video conferencing and real-time messaging, which are increasingly important in today’s remote work environment. These tools work together to create a cohesive workspace, making it easier for teams to work together and communicate regardless of their geographical location. By transitioning to a cloud phone system, businesses can not only modernize their communication but also leverage these integrated tools to foster a more collaborative workplace.
